负载均衡是一种重要的服务器部署策略,其支持多台服务器以负载均衡的方式进行工作,从而提高服务器的可用性和性能。云服务器厂家扮演了关键角色,他们的产品可帮助企业在实现应用程序高可用性方面得到支持。
本文将介绍几种主要的云服务器厂家,探讨其不同负载均衡解决方案和优缺点。
一、AWS
亚马逊云服务(AWS)是全球领先的云服务器服务提供商。AWS提供了广泛的负载均衡器选项,其中最受欢迎的是应用程序负载均衡器(ALB)和网络负载均衡器(NLB)。
ALB允许用户将流量分发到多个目标,并支持容器化和微服务体系结构。NLB则是一个高度可定制的负载平衡器,支持TCP和UDP协议。除此之外,AWS还提供了Classic Load Balancer作为传统的负载均衡解决方案。
AWS负载均衡器可以在不同的区域和可用性区域中进行配置,从而提高可用性和稳定性。然而,AWS负载均衡器的成本通常比其他选项更高,而且对于新手来说配置也比较复杂。
二、Azure
Microsoft Azure是一种云服务器服务,可以提供跨平台的负载均衡解决方案,包括Azure Load Balancer,Application Gateway和Traffic Manager。
Azure Load Balancer支持TCP和UDP流量,并可将流量分发到多个服务端点,从而提高可用性和性能。它是一种成本效益较高的解决方案,并配备了一个可以集成到Azure网络中的管理界面。
Application Gateway可以提供更高级别的负载均衡功能,支持HTTP和HTTPS协议,还具有一些其他的功能,比如Web应用程序防火墙和应用程序路由。Traffic Manager可以将流量路由到不同的区域或云提供商,以提供全球负载平衡。
三、Google Cloud Platform
Google Cloud Platform是一个全面的云服务器服务提供商,其负载均衡器包括负载均衡器(load balancer),HTTP负载均衡器,TCP/UDP负载均衡器以及内部负载均衡器。
负载均衡器是GCP的基本解决方案,支持TCP、UDP和SSL流量,并可将流量分发到多个实例。HTTP负载均衡器则是一个高级负载均衡器,支持HTTP和HTTPS协议,可以处理高流量的应用程序。TCP/UDP负载均衡器支持TCP和UDP协议,主要用于游戏、媒体和VoIP应用。内部负载均衡器可用于内部流量以提高内部服务的性能。
GCP的负载均衡器可以跨不同的实例进行配置,并且是自动缩放的,以适应实例数量的变化。虽然GCP负载均衡器的成本相对较低,但是配置选项不如其他云服务器厂家丰富。
四、阿里云
阿里云是中国领先的云服务器服务提供商,其负载均衡器包括SLB(Server Load Balancer)、SCDN和OTS(对象表存储)。
SLB是阿里云的核心负载均衡解决方案,支持TCP和UDP流量,并可将流量分发到多个目标,可以跨不同地域和可用区进行配置。SCDN是一种全网加速解决方案,可以优化对全球CDN网络的请求。OTS是一种大规模的、站点级的NoSQL数据库方案,适用于大规模互联网应用程序。
阿里云负载均衡器可灵活配置,对于刚开始使用负载均衡器的用户也有方便的配置向导可用。但阿里云负载均衡器的缺点是比其他选择的价格略高。
五、华为云
华为云是华为技术有限公司的云服务器服务,其负载均衡解决方案包括Elastic Load Balance、Content Delivery Network(CDN)以及单点入口。
Elastic Load Balance是华为云的主要负载均衡解决方案,支持TCP和UDP流量,并可以将流量分发到不同的实例。CDN是一种全网加速解决方案,支持多种网络协议,适用于大量流媒体和游戏应用。单点入口是一种基于云资源的应用程序管理器,可以协同支持多个应用程序并提供统一访问入口。
华为云的负载均衡器提供丰富的配置选项,支持多个区域和可用区部署。然而,华为云的负载均衡器价格比其他选择要高。
结论:
负载均衡是实现高可用性和性能的重要方案。AWS、Azure、Google Cloud Platform、阿里云以及华为云都是可供选择的云服务器厂家。每个厂家都提供其特定的负载均衡解决方案,并有其各自的优缺点。选择特定的云服务器厂家和其负载均衡解决方案将取决于多种因素,包括应用程序类型、预算和部署需求。
转转请注明出处:https://www.yunxiaoer.com/125641.html